alternate Panel to cpanel

Virtualmin!

*Completly free
*Huge support
*Compatible with many OS such as Debian, Cent OS 6,7,8.
*Unlimited accouts, domains, e.c.t
*Manage the entire server with the web GUI


Give it a go.. Install on a fresh Cent OS 8 in 3 simple commands..

Download CentOS-8.2.2004-x86_64-minimal.iso and install then type

yum -y update

yum –y install wget

wget http://software.virtualmin.com/gpl/scripts/install.sh

sudo /bin/sh install.sh

The panel itself is operating very fast. It of course depends on the server config. However, compared to Plesk and cPanel, it requires much much less server resource.

Wordpress is a resource monster.. I have tried so many options and I am getting the best performance with aaPanel.

However, don't forget to use WP-Rocket. It changed my load times from 4-5 seconds to ~600ms. Time to First Byte shows the power of your server and performance of Apache or Nginx including MYSQL.

You should give it a go. With the right configuration, it will work great.
